一、FTP空间文件上传核心流程
完整的FTP文件上传流程包含以下关键步骤:
- 安装FTP服务器端软件(如vsftpd或FileZilla Server)并启动服务
- 配置服务器IP绑定、端口号及传输模式(推荐被动模式)
- 创建具备读写权限的FTP账户并设置根目录访问限制
- 使用客户端工具(如WinSCP)连接服务器,格式为
ftp://IP地址:端口
- 通过拖拽或右键菜单完成本地文件上传操作
二、中文文件名配置技术要点
实现中文文件名的正确传输需注意:
- 服务器端设置字符编码为UTF-8,避免乱码显示
- 客户端传输模式选择二进制(BINARY)而非ASCII
- 文件名规范:
- 禁用
\ / : * ? " |
等特殊字符 - 单个文件名长度建议控制在255字节以内
- 禁用
- Windows服务器需修改注册表启用UTF8编码支持
三、常见问题与解决方案
典型故障场景及处理方法:
现象 | 原因 | 解决方案 |
---|---|---|
连接超时 | 防火墙阻断21端口 | 开放TCP 20/21端口 |
中文乱码 | 编码格式不匹配 | 统一UTF-8编码设置 |
权限拒绝 | 目录写入权限不足 | 设置chmod 755权限 |
通过标准化的上传流程和规范的编码配置,可确保95%以上的中文文件实现稳定传输。建议定期检查服务器日志,结合FileZilla等工具的错误提示进行针对性优化。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/597207.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。